WebFledgling is the state a bird enters after being a “ nestling ” (baby) and can be compared to the state of a human teenager – they are almost ready to be on their own and have just left the nest to pursue their own life! Whereas nestlings are completely naked, fledglings have small fine feathers, that are not yet entirely mature. As long as the vampire isn’t in direct sunlight or running water, it can spend an action to polymorph either into a Tiny bat or a Medium cloud of mist or back into its true form. While in bat form, the vampire can’t speak, its walking speed is 5 feet, and it has a flying speed of 30 feet.
